The Story of The Criollos: A Search for Home in a New Land
The Criollos, set for release in 2025, is a poignant documentary that plunges viewers into the lives of Venezuelan migrants who have found a new, albeit sometimes tenuous, home in Argentina. The film centers on Julio Briceño, the driving force behind Criollos, an amateur baseball team that's become far more than just a sports club. For the estimated 300,000 Venezuelans who have sought refuge in Argentina, Criollos represents a vital connection to their heritage, a makeshift family, and a powerful symbol of resilience. The narrative kicks into high gear as the team, on the cusp of its tenth anniversary, faces a devastating setback: the loss of their public stadium. Suddenly, they're homeless once again, mirroring the very displacement many of its members have experienced. Julio's quest to find a permanent field for his community becomes the film's beating heart, a deeply personal journey that echoes the universal longing for belonging.
Behind the Making of The Criollos: Crafting a Timeless Migration Narrative
This compelling 70-minute documentary, The Criollos, is a collaborative effort from DIM Films, Insumisa Films, and Latin Quarter — a trio of production houses known for their commitment to socially relevant and artistically driven projects. While specific director or cast details aren't widely publicized yet (and indeed, as a documentary, the 'cast' are the real people whose lives are being portrayed), the film's very existence speaks to a dedicated team passionate about sharing this crucial story.
